Puddings, chocolate, dry mix, instant has the most protein of the foods compared, at 2.3 g per 100g.

Nutrient Puddings, vanilla, dry mix, regular Puddings, chocolate, dry mix, instant Puddings, lemon, dry mix, instant
Protein 0.3 G2.3 G0 G
Total lipid (fat) 0.4 G1.9 G0.7 G
Carbohydrate, by difference 93.5 G87.9 G95.4 G
Energy 379 KCAL378 KCAL378 KCAL
Total Sugars 79.3 G67.9 G-
Fiber, total dietary 0.6 G3.6 G0 G
Calcium, Ca 5 MG12 MG2 MG
Iron, Fe 0.08 MG1.3 MG0.08 MG
Potassium, K 20 MG236 MG8 MG
Sodium, Na 613 MG1771 MG1332 MG
Vitamin D (D2 + D3), International Units 0 IU0 IU-
Cholesterol 0 MG0 MG0 MG
Fatty acids, total saturated 0.09 G0.82 G0.1 G
